Parsing Obama's speech for hints on the next Fed chair
 

In his final press conference before heading to Martha's Vineyard, an island off the coast of Massachusetts, for summer holidays, president Barack Obama was asked about his looming pick to succeed Ben Bernanke as Federal Reserve chairman. We'll try to parse his words like a Fed statement.

On timing, Mr Obama repeated that he would make the decision in the autumn – which technically begins September 22. But some speculate that a choice could come sooner. Mr Obama might take the time over the holiday to ruminate – and perhaps inspired by the Atlantic ocean breeze – even make up his mind one way or the other.

On names, Mr Obama confirmed that Janet Yellen, the vice-chair, and Larry Summers, the former Treasury secretary and a top White House economic adviser in 2009 and 2010, are the leading candidates, mentioning them by name and calling them "terrific people". Interestingly, he left out Don Kohn, a former Fed vice-chair who he had mentioned as a possibility in meetings with congressional Democrats last week. But he did say there were a "couple of other candidates" too.
